In the dynamic world of web development, understanding the distinction between front end vs back end is crucial. As Steve Jobs once said, “Design is not just what it looks like and feels like. Design is how it works.” This quote perfectly encapsulates the essence of front-end and back-end development. While the front end focuses on the aesthetics and user interface, the back end is all about functionality and behind-the-scenes processes.
Front-end development, often referred to as client-side development, is the practice of creating the visual and interactive aspects of a website. It involves everything that users experience directly in their browser.
Back-end development, or server-side development, is the engine that powers the front end. It involves managing the server, database, and application logic.
Both front-end and back-end development play crucial roles in the web development process, but they serve different purposes and require different skill sets.
The synergy between front-end and back-end development is vital for creating a cohesive and efficient web application. While front-end developers craft the user interface, back-end developers ensure that the underlying systems and processes function flawlessly.
Collaboration is key, as both sides must work in harmony to deliver a seamless user experience. This collaboration often involves regular communication, shared tools, and a mutual understanding of project goals and limitations.
In the realm of web development, understanding the distinction between front end vs back end is essential for anyone looking to build a successful career. Front-end developers bring websites to life with visually appealing designs and interactive elements, while back-end developers ensure that these sites run smoothly and efficiently behind the scenes.
Whether you are drawn to the creativity of front-end design or the technical challenges of back-end development, both disciplines offer rewarding opportunities. By appreciating their differences and learning how they complement each other, you can create web applications that are not only beautiful but also robust and functional.
Copyright 2025 The Business Facts. All rights reserved